A crack in Hardie board siding rarely means the whole run needs to come down. Fiber cement is a tough, cement-based material designed to resist rot, fire, and pests, but it is not immune to impact damage, hairline surface cracking, or the occasional gap that opens up at a joint. Knowing how to repair Hardie board siding starts with an honest look at what kind of damage you are dealing with, because the right fix depends entirely on crack width, depth, and location.

Can Hardie board siding be repaired? Yes, in most cases. Hairline surface cracks, small gaps at joints, and isolated impact damage typically respond well to flexible caulk or fiber-reinforced patching compound. Wider cracks that run through the full thickness of the board, show active movement, or spread across multiple panels usually point toward replacement instead of repair.

Quick Overview: What Hardie Board Repair Actually Involves

Most Hardie board repairs follow the same basic arc, whether you are dealing with a single hairline crack or several impact marks along a wall. Here is what the process looks like stage by stage:

  • Assessment: Measure crack width and depth, check for movement, and decide if the damage is cosmetic or structural.
  • Material selection: Choose between flexible caulk, fiber-reinforced patching compound, or a bridging technique with fiberglass mesh based on crack severity.
  • Surface prep: Clean the area, remove old caulk or loose material, and confirm the substrate is dry.
  • Repair application: Apply the chosen material, working it into the crack and feathering the edges.
  • Curing: Allow the manufacturer-recommended cure time before sanding or painting.
  • Finishing: Sand, prime, and paint to blend the repair with surrounding siding.
  • Follow-up: Inspect the repair after the first season to confirm it held through temperature swings and moisture exposure.

Assessing Hardie Board Damage: Can Your Crack Be Repaired?

Fiber cement cracks in a limited number of ways, and most of them are diagnosable without special tools. Before you buy anything, walk the affected area and answer three questions: how wide is the crack, how deep does it go, and is anything moving when you press gently on either side of the damage.

Hairline Surface Cracks

A hairline crack, generally under 1/16 inch wide, is the most common damage type and the most DIY-friendly. These usually form from minor impact, expansion and contraction cycles, or a manufacturing stress point. They sit at or near the surface rather than running through the full board thickness. Repair success rates on hairline cracks are high when the surface is properly prepped and the right flexible material is used.

Wider Cracks and Structural Concerns

Cracks wider than 1/8 inch, cracks that run the full depth of the board, or damage accompanied by visible movement when you flex the panel are a different category. If a crack has grown over a few weeks, if you can see daylight or the wall sheathing behind it, or if multiple boards near each other show the same pattern, that points to a structural issue rather than a cosmetic one. In these cases, patching may mask the problem temporarily but will not resolve whatever is causing the movement.

Repair Materials and Methods: Comparing Approaches

Three main approaches cover most Hardie board repairs: flexible caulk-based sealants for hairline damage, fiber-reinforced patching compounds for moderate cracks, and a bridging technique using fiberglass mesh for wider or structural repairs. Each trades off differently on visibility, durability, and skill required, and none of them is universally correct for every crack.

Flexible Caulking and Sealant Approach

For hairline cracks and small gaps at joints, an elastomeric, paintable caulk rated for exterior fiber cement is the simplest entry point. It stays flexible through seasonal expansion, applies with a standard caulk gun, and typically skins over within an hour and cures fully within 24 to 48 hours before painting. Its limitation is coverage: caulk is not designed to bridge cracks wider than about 1/8 inch, and stretching it across a larger gap invites early failure.

Patching Compound and Reinforcement Method

For cracks in the 1/8 to 1/4 inch range, a flexible fiber-reinforced patching compound designed for cement board offers more body than caulk and can be feathered out over a wider area. This is the "bridging technique" often mentioned in DIY forums: a strip of fiberglass mesh is embedded into the compound over the crack, then a second thin coat is troweled over the mesh and feathered into the surrounding surface.

Other Materials You Will Need

  • Exterior-grade elastomeric caulk rated for fiber cement
  • Fiber-reinforced patching compound (cement board specific)
  • Fiberglass mesh tape for bridging wider cracks
  • Putty knife or flexible trowel
  • 120 to 150 grit sandpaper
  • Exterior primer and paint matched to existing siding color
  • Mild detergent and a stiff brush for cleaning
  • Painter's tape for clean edges

Step-by-Step Hardie Board Repair Process

Once you know which material fits your crack, the process itself follows a consistent sequence: prep, apply, finish.

Step 1: Preparing the Repair Area

Clean before you touch a caulk gun. Wash the damaged area with mild detergent and a stiff brush to remove dirt, mildew, and chalking paint residue, then let it dry fully, ideally 24 hours in dry weather. Remove any failing old caulk with a utility knife rather than layering new material over it. Check behind the crack for signs of moisture intrusion or damaged paper backing; if the substrate underneath feels soft or shows water staining, that area needs more than a surface patch.

Step 2: Applying Repair Material

Match the technique to the material. For caulk repairs, load the crack with a steady bead, then tool it smooth with a wet finger or caulk tool within the working time listed on the tube. For patching compound with fiberglass mesh, apply a thin base layer, press the mesh into it while wet, then apply a second thin coat over the mesh once the base has set enough to hold its shape, feathering the edges out several inches beyond the crack itself.

Step 3: Feathering and Finishing

Finishing determines whether the repair disappears or stands out. Once the compound has reached its recommended set time, lightly sand the patch with 120 to 150 grit paper to smooth the transition into the surrounding siding texture. Avoid sanding through to bare fiber cement; you are blending the patch surface, not removing it. This feathering step is the phase most DIY repairs skip, and it is the difference between a patch that reads as a repair and one that does not.

Choosing and Applying Finish Coats

Priming, Painting, and Cure Time

Let the repair cure fully before priming, which typically means 24 to 72 hours depending on humidity, temperature, and the product's data sheet. Apply an exterior primer formulated for fiber cement or masonry, then topcoat with paint matched as closely as possible to the existing siding. Painting over an undercured patch is one of the most common causes of early repair failure, since trapped moisture beneath the paint film leads to blistering or cracking that mimics the original damage.

Spot Repair vs. Full Panel Replacement

Not every crack requires pulling and replacing an entire course of siding, but some do. The decision comes down to how much of the board is compromised and whether the surrounding area shows the same failure pattern.

  • Spot repair makes sense when: the crack is isolated, under 1/4 inch wide, shows no active movement, and the surrounding boards are sound.
  • Spot repair makes sense when: the damage is purely cosmetic, such as a scuff or shallow surface crack from an impact.
  • Full replacement makes sense when: multiple boards near each other show cracking, suggesting a systemic issue like improper fastening or expansion clearance.
  • Full replacement makes sense when: you see evidence of moisture intrusion behind the board, warping, or soft spots in the substrate.

When to Replace Instead of Repair

Replacement is the better call when multiple large cracks suggest a systemic installation issue, when you see active structural movement, when water damage has compromised the substrate behind the siding, or when the aesthetic mismatch of a patch is unacceptable to you. None of these situations mean repair failed you; they mean the damage exceeded what a patch is designed to handle.

Special Considerations for Challenging Repairs

Corner boards and joints crack differently than flat panel faces because they take on more direct impact and see more movement from building settling. A crack right at a joint often needs both a flexible sealant and a check of the joint's original caulking, since a failed joint seal can be the actual source of water intrusion that caused the crack.

If you are working on siding installed more than 15 years ago, color matching gets harder since fiber cement paint fades unevenly over time. In these cases, a full course replacement sometimes produces a better visual outcome than a patch, even when the crack itself would technically be repairable. Maintenance and Long-Term Care

How long does a Hardie board repair last? Caulk-based repairs typically hold for 5 to 7 years before needing attention, while fiber-reinforced compound patches with proper prep and finishing can last 7 to 10 years or more. Lifespan depends heavily on prep quality, material choice, and ongoing exposure to sun and moisture.

  • Inspect caulked joints and patched areas annually, ideally each spring after winter freeze-thaw cycles.
  • Repaint on the same cycle as the rest of your siding to keep patched areas from weathering at a different rate.
  • Watch for new hairline cracks forming near old repairs, which can indicate an unresolved movement issue.
  • Keep gutters and downspouts clear so runoff does not concentrate moisture against repaired sections.

Common Repair Mistakes to Avoid

  • Skipping surface prep and applying material over dirt, chalking paint, or old failed caulk.
  • Using a rigid, non-flexible sealant in a joint or crack that experiences seasonal movement.
  • Applying compound over a substrate that has not fully dried after cleaning or rain.
  • Mismatching repair materials, such as using interior spackle instead of an exterior fiber cement compound.
  • Rushing the feathering step, leaving a visible ridge or lip where the patch meets original siding.
  • Painting before the compound has reached full cure, trapping moisture under the topcoat.

Things to Consider Before You Start

  • Can you reach the damage safely? Second-story cracks require stable ladder work and comfort at height, not just repair skill.
  • Do you have a color match plan? A structurally sound patch that stands out visually may bother you more than the original crack.
  • Is this an isolated crack or a pattern? If you find more than one or two cracks nearby, the underlying cause needs attention before any patch will hold.
  • How much time can you give the cure schedule? Rushing paint onto an undercured patch undoes the whole repair.

Frequently Asked Questions

Can you replace one piece of Hardie board?

Yes. Individual boards can be removed and replaced without disturbing the rest of the wall, as long as the fastening pattern and overlap are matched to the surrounding siding. This is common when a single panel has structural damage while neighboring boards remain sound.

What can I use to patch Hardie board siding?

For hairline cracks, an exterior elastomeric caulk rated for fiber cement works well. For wider cracks, a fiber-reinforced patching compound combined with fiberglass mesh tape provides more durable coverage. Match the product to the crack size rather than defaulting to whichever material you have on hand.

Can you repair fiber cement siding, or does it always need replacing?

Fiber cement siding can be repaired in most cases involving hairline cracks, small impact damage, or joint separation. Replacement becomes necessary when damage is widespread, structural, or accompanied by moisture intrusion behind the board.

How much does it cost to repair Hardie board siding?

Material costs for a small DIY repair typically run under fifty dollars for caulk, patching compound, and finishing supplies. Larger repairs involving board replacement or professional labor vary based on the scope and number of boards affected.

Will a Hardie board patch be visible after painting?

A well-feathered patch with matched paint should be difficult to spot from normal viewing distance. Visibility usually comes down to how well the edges were feathered and how closely the paint color and sheen match the existing siding.

How do I stop Hardie board cracks from coming back?

Use a flexible, paintable material rather than a rigid filler, since fiber cement expands and contracts with temperature. Also confirm the original cause, such as a fastening issue or moisture source, has been addressed rather than just patching the visible symptom.
